    I think net spend is a bit less effective as a measure than it used to be. Since PSR has been in it really affects what people can actually spend. So, Newcastle being at 35m spend doesn't seem a lot, but they're also apparently at their limit. same for us and Villa. I don't think the data is readily available, but I think the most important thing these days is expenditure vs PSR limit.

    Think it more.paints a picture that PSR is a thing and this is affecting pretty much any mid to low prem teams
  • And also spend over a period of time, as the balancing of the books for PSR isn't year by year.
  • But PSR is not only affected by spend, because some clubs can spend a fortune and continue to do so because their revenues are so high (sometimes artificially). On one hand I like PSR because owners can't be trusted to have the best, long-term interests of clubs at heart. But, on the other, it does exactly what Champo said, and protects the interests of the major players.
